To this day, AP stays independent, beholden just to the factsIn enhancement, Medill scientists for the initial time used anticipating modeling to estimate the number of areas at threat of ending up being information deserts. Those models show that an additional 228 counties go to high risk of shedding local information. In producing that "View Checklist," Medill researchers and data scientists used the qualities of present information deserts to counties with only one information resource.
Most of the digital-only startups are based in city areas, exacerbating the divide in America in between news-haves and have-nots. New this year, the State of Resident News Project, in partnership with Microsoft, generated a "Intense Places" map showing all regional information startups in the U.S. as they have actually shown up over the previous five years.

The nation has lost nearly two-thirds of its paper journalists, or 43,000, during that very same time. Many of those journalists were used by huge city and regional papers. There have to do with 550 digital-only local information sites, a number of which released in the past decade, however they are mainly gathered in city areas.Based upon the demographics and business economics of current news desert areas, Medill's modeling approximates that 228 areas go to a raised threat of becoming information deserts in the next five years. Many of those "Enjoy List" counties are located in high-poverty areas in the South and Midwest, and numerous serve communities with substantial African American, Hispanic and Indigenous American populations.
That gives leaders in those counties, benefactors, capitalists and policymakers an opportunity to act prior to a news desert is developed - News Channels.
